World Cup Hosts at Risk of Becoming 'Stage for Repression' Says Amnesty
Amnesty International warns that the 2026 World Cup in North America could become a platform for repression, urging hosts to protect human rights.
Amnesty International warned on Monday that this summer’s World Cup in the United States, Canada and Mexico risks becoming a “stage for repression”, urging FIFA and host nations to protect rights. FIFA said it aims to ensure all participants feel safe, included and free to exercise their rights.
